According to Burberry, it appointed Matteo Calonaci as director of operations and supply chain A December 5 press release.
According to the report, Calonaci joined Burberry in November 2020 as vice president of customer sourcing and supply chain strategy and has held several roles at the luxury brand since then. His LinkedIn profile. Most recently, he served as Vice President of Strategy and Transformation. Prior to Burberry, Calunacci worked at the Boston Consulting Group.
Calonaci succeeds Klaus Bierbrauer, current supply chain and industrial officer. The luxury apparel maker said that Bierbrauer will leave after Burberry’s winter runway show and a transition period, but He did not specify an exact date. Kalunacci will report to CEO Joshua Shulman.
Along with Calonaci’s appointment, Burberry named Jonathan Leon, currently senior vice president of commercial and chief of staff, as chief customer officer. Leon will lead the customer excellence, customer engagement, customer service and retail teams, as well as digital, outbound and merchandising operations. The carrier did not specify a start date. He will report to Shulman.
“Both Matteo and Jonathan have been instrumental in strengthening our focus on operational excellence and enhancing our customer experience,” Shulman said in the news release. “Their deep understanding of our business, our people and our customers gives me every confidence that their leadership will help move the freight forward.”
